Menu
Lab

LAB: Building a Highly Available Kubernetes Cluster with Kubeadm on Proxmox

71 Enrolled
6 hour

Course Overview

Context

JKL Enterprises, a global leader in e-commerce and digital services, is looking to enhance its infrastructure by deploying a highly available Kubernetes cluster. This cluster will be used to manage and orchestrate their containerized applications, providing the scalability and reliability needed to support their rapidly growing user base. The deployment will be automated using Ansible, leveraging kubeadm for Kubernetes setup, Ceph for storage solutions, and Proxmox as the virtualization platform. The goal is to ensure a secure, resilient, and easily manageable Kubernetes environment.

Objectives

  • Automate the deployment of a highly available Kubernetes cluster using kubeadm.
  • Utilize Proxmox for virtualization and Ceph for distributed storage.
  • Ensure the cluster is secure and resilient, with HA capabilities.
  • Implement etcd for reliable and consistent cluster state management.
  • Use Ansible to automate the entire deployment process.

Prerequisites

  • Advanced knowledge of Kubernetes, Proxmox, Ceph, and Ansible.
  • Familiarity with Linux server administration and networking concepts.
  • Access to Proxmox VE cluster and necessary hardware resources.
  • Access to the company’s Ansible control node.

Détails

  • 2 Sections
  • 2 Lessons
  • 6 Hours
Expand all sectionsCollapse all sections

Instructor

Avatar de l’utilisateur

Armel Ngando

4.7
6 Reviews
30 Students
95 Courses

Feedback

0.0
0 rating
0%
0%
0%
0%
0%

Be the first to review “LAB: Building a Highly Available Kubernetes Cluster with Kubeadm on Proxmox”